Transaction f58f6a537f3243be1a57866238756ff9a1e6cbcf488e465f73f4e559bb011af4
1 Input
2 Outputs
- f58f6a537f3243be1a57866238756ff9a1e6cbcf488e465f73f4e559bb011af4:0
- f58f6a537f3243be1a57866238756ff9a1e6cbcf488e465f73f4e559bb011af4:1
value 1162780
address 3DjSSxwHSn6Ru1fbu3WfZdb7g9tjSLh7fH
value 1855742
address 114PWrPFE8kMyrXW3jYFMZM83f7RC2Y7zb